The Hércules C-130 is a type of military transport aircraft operated by the Fuerza Aérea Colombiana (FAC), the Colombian Air Force. It is newsworthy due to a recent crash involving one of these aircraft in southern Colombia, near the border with Peru. The incident occurred shortly after takeoff from Puerto Leguízamo and involved 125 people on board. Initial reports indicate at least eight fatalities and 83 injuries, with survivors being transported to hospitals. The crash has led to public disagreements between Colombian President Gustavo Petro and the head of the FAC regarding the causes of the accident, with Petro requesting the commander's resignation. This incident follows another Hércules C-130 accident in Bolivia last February, raising concerns about the safety and maintenance of these aircraft. The event is significant due to the loss of life, the political fallout, and its impact on the FAC's operations.
